Entobronchium

noun

noun ·Rare ·Advanced level

Definitions

Noun
  1. 1
    One of the main bronchi in the lungs of birds. dated

    "The first entobronchium radiates out anteriorly to the hilum of the lung, and one of its branches opens into the cervical sac."

Etymology

From ento- + bronchium.
